# DashScope 模型代理
|
||||
|
||||
基于 Hono.js 的反向代理服务,同时支持 DashScope Anthropic 兼容接口和 OpenAI 兼容接口。客户端只需一个代理地址和一个代理密钥,真实 DashScope API Key 和模型池均在服务端隐藏管理。当 DashScope 返回免费额度耗尽错误时,代理自动切换模型。
|
||||
|
||||
## 功能
|
||||
|
||||
- 对外只暴露一个 API Key
|
||||
- 隐藏真实 DashScope API Key 和模型池
|
||||
- Anthropic 协议 `POST /v1/messages` 代理
|
||||
- OpenAI Chat Completions 协议 `POST /v1/chat/completions` 代理
|
||||
- OpenAI 协议 `GET /v1/models` 返回本地模型池列表
|
||||
- 自动替换请求体中的 `model` 字段
|
||||
- Key 优先故障转移:在当前 Key 下尝试所有可用模型,全部失败后才切换到下一个 Key
|
||||
- 免费额度耗尽自动重试,触发条件(满足任意一组):
|
||||
- HTTP `403`,`code` 为 `AccessDenied`,且 `message` 同时包含 `free tier` 和 `exhausted`
|
||||
- `code` 或 `type` 为 `AllocationQuota.FreeTierOnly`
|
||||
- 冷却状态按 Key+模型组合持久化到 JSON 文件,重启不丢失
|
||||
- 上游返回正常状态码后,流式响应直接透传,不做缓冲
|

## 说明
|
||||
|
||||
冷却状态保存在 `STATE_PATH` 指定的 JSON 文件中,存储内容包括 Key 哈希、模型 ID、冷却截止时间、失败次数和最近错误信息,不保存明文 DashScope API Key。
|
||||
|
||||
状态文件仅供单进程写入设计。若部署多实例,需各自维护独立状态文件或引入外部协调存储。

## 8. 冷却时间
|
||||
|
||||
### Q:冷却多久?
|
||||
|
||||
A:用户确认冷却时间为 1 个月。
|
||||
|
||||
最终配置:
|
||||
|
||||
```env
|
||||
MODEL_COOLDOWN_SECONDS=2592000
|
||||
```
|
||||
|
||||
说明:
|
||||
|
||||
```text
|
||||
2592000 秒 = 30 天
|
||||
```
|
||||
|
||||
## 9. 状态持久化选择
|
||||
|
||||
### Q:为什么引入持久化状态?
|
||||
|
||||
A:服务重启后不能丢失冷却状态。
|
||||
|
||||
如果只用内存,重启后所有模型都会重新变成可用,可能继续打到已经进入免费额度冷却期的 key+model。
|
||||
|
||||
### Q:选什么存储?
|
||||
|
||||
A:最终选 JSON 状态文件。
|
||||
|
||||
原因:
|
||||
|
||||
- 本地部署,不需要额外安装 MySQL/Postgres/Redis。
|
||||
- 只有冷却状态和调度游标,不需要关系型查询能力。
|
||||
- 一个文件即可持久化,适合本地工具。
|
||||
- 避免 `better-sqlite3` 原生 binding 在 Windows 上安装或打包失败。
|
||||
- 默认路径清晰,方便备份和检查。

# 状态文件说明
|
||||
|
||||
本服务使用 JSON 文件保存模型冷却状态。这样服务重启后,已经进入冷却期的 DashScope key 与 `MODEL_ID` 组合不会丢失。
|
||||
|
||||
默认状态文件路径:
|
||||
|
||||
```env
|
||||
STATE_PATH=./data/proxy-state.json
|
||||
```
|
||||
|
||||
状态文件不会保存明文 DashScope API Key。代码会对每个 key 计算 SHA-256,并把结果写入 `modelState`。
|
||||
|
||||
## 文件结构
|
||||
|
||||
状态文件是一个版本化 JSON 对象:
|
||||
|
||||
```json
|
||||
{
|
||||
"version": 1,
|
||||
"modelState": {},
|
||||
"runtimeState": {}
|
||||
}
|
||||
```
|
||||
|
||||
## modelState
|
||||
|
||||
`modelState` 保存每个 DashScope key 与 `MODEL_ID` 组合的状态。
|
||||
|
||||
例如配置:
|
||||
|
||||
```env
|
||||
DASHSCOPE_API_KEYS=key1,key2
|
||||
MODEL_IDS=modelA,modelB,modelC
|
||||
```
|
||||
|
||||
那么 `modelState` 会有 `2 * 3 = 6` 条记录。
|
||||
|
||||
字段说明:
|
||||
|
||||
| 字段 | 说明 |
|
||||
| --- | --- |
|
||||
| `keyHash` | DashScope API Key 的 SHA-256 hash。用于区分不同 key,但不保存明文 key。 |
|
||||
| `modelId` | 模型 ID,来自 `MODEL_IDS`。 |
|
||||
| `cooldownUntil` | 冷却截止时间,Unix 毫秒时间戳。`0` 表示没有冷却。如果这个值大于当前时间,该 key+model 组合不可用。 |
|
||||
| `failureCount` | 该 key+model 组合触发免费额度耗尽 403 的次数。 |
|
||||
| `lastError` | 最近一次免费额度耗尽时,上游返回的错误信息。 |
|
||||
| `lastUsedAt` | 最近一次成功使用该 key+model 组合的时间,Unix 毫秒时间戳。 |
|
||||
| `updatedAt` | 最近一次状态更新时间,Unix 毫秒时间戳。 |
|
||||
|
||||
## runtimeState
|
||||
|
||||
`runtimeState` 保存调度游标,避免服务每次重启后都从第一个 key、第一条 model 开始打。
|
||||
|
||||
当前会使用的记录:
|
||||
|
||||
| `name` | 说明 |
|
||||
| --- | --- |
|
||||
| `key_cursor` | 当前优先使用的 DashScope API Key 下标。 |
|
||||
| `model_cursor:<key_hash>` | 某个 key 当前优先使用的模型下标。 |
|
||||
|
||||
每条记录包含:
|
||||
|
||||
| 字段 | 说明 |
|
||||
| --- | --- |
|
||||
| `value` | 状态值。当前主要保存数字游标,但统一用文本存储。 |
|
||||
| `updatedAt` | 最近一次更新时间,Unix 毫秒时间戳。 |
|
||||
|
||||
## 写入策略
|
||||
|
||||
状态变更会同步写入文件。写入时先写临时文件,再用 `rename` 替换正式状态文件,降低进程中断时写坏文件的风险。
|
||||
|
||||
如果启动时发现状态文件不是有效 JSON,或结构不符合当前版本,服务会把原文件重命名为:
|
||||
|
||||
```text
|
||||
proxy-state.json.bak.<timestamp>
|
||||
```
|
||||
|
||||
然后创建新的空状态。
|
||||
|
||||
## 调度规则
|
||||
|
||||
当前实现是“key 优先”的切换策略:
|
||||
|
||||
1. 先使用 `key_cursor` 指向的 key。
|
||||
2. 在这个 key 内部,从该 key 的 `model_cursor` 指向的模型开始尝试。
|
||||
3. 如果某个模型返回免费额度耗尽 403,只冷却这个 `keyHash + modelId` 组合。
|
||||
4. 继续尝试同一个 key 下的下一个可用模型。
|
||||
5. 只有当前 key 下所有模型都不可用时,才切换到下一个 key。
|
||||
6. 如果所有 key+model 组合都不可用,服务返回 `503`。
|
||||
|
||||
## 冷却规则
|
||||
|
||||
默认冷却时间是 1 个月:
|
||||
|
||||
```env
|
||||
MODEL_COOLDOWN_SECONDS=2592000
|
||||
```
|
||||
|
||||
当某个 key+model 组合进入冷却:
|
||||
|
||||
```text
|
||||
cooldownUntil = 当前时间 + MODEL_COOLDOWN_SECONDS
|
||||
failureCount = failureCount + 1
|
||||
lastError = 上游错误信息
|
||||
updatedAt = 当前时间
|
||||
```
|
||||
|
||||
当某个 key+model 组合成功返回:
|
||||
|
||||
```text
|
||||
lastUsedAt = 当前时间
|
||||
lastError = null
|
||||
updatedAt = 当前时间
|
||||
```
|
||||
|
||||
成功返回不会清零 `failureCount`,这个字段保留历史失败次数。
